How to fill out the consent form for full or partial lumpectomy and mastectomy online

Filling out the consent form for a full or partial lumpectomy or mastectomy is an important step in the surgical process. This guide will walk you through each section of the form, ensuring that you understand what to include as you complete it online.

Follow the steps to accurately complete your consent form.

  1.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the consent form and open it for editing.
  2. Begin by entering your personal information in the designated fields. Fill in your last name, first name, father's name, and identification number (I.D.). This information helps identify you in the medical records.
  3. Acknowledge that you have received an explanation from your doctor by filling out their name in the provided spaces. This should include both the last name and first name of the doctor who has discussed the surgery with you.
  4. In the section regarding the main surgery, confirm that you understand the details of the full or partial mastectomy and any corresponding procedures by clearly marking the appropriate options, such as sentinel node biopsy or axillary lymph node dissection.
  5. Read through the possible outcomes, post-operative side effects, and complications listed in the form. Acknowledge your comprehension of these points by checking the relevant box or providing a signature if required.
  6. Explicitly consent to undergo the surgery by signing and dating the form where indicated. Ensure that your signature is clear and matches your printed name.
  7. Complete the section indicating whether the surgery may involve any additional procedures by discussing this with your medical provider and providing consent.
  8. Finally, confirm the acceptance of general anesthesia by acknowledging that you understand the procedure will be explained to you by an anesthesiologist. This is an essential aspect of your surgery.
  9. After filling out all relevant sections, review the form to ensure all information is correct, save your changes, and choose to download, print, or share the form as necessary.

A lumpectomy (also called a partial mastectomy) is a breast cancer surgery that removes a tumor plus a normal margin of surrounding healthy breast tissue.

Partial mastectomy is a less invasive surgery than removing the breast completely, and it has been proven as effective as mastectomy in removing cancer and preventing recurrence in early-stage breast cancer, ing to the American Cancer Society.

If you're having a mastectomy, you can expect to stay in the hospital for anywhere from one night to several nights, depending on whether you'll also be having lymph nodes removed (axillary lymph node dissection) and/or breast reconstruction. You'll then recover at home for a few weeks or more.

In comparison to a full mastectomy, which removes the entire breast, partial mastectomy aims to preserve the breast as much as possible without altering its appearance. The amount of breast removed in a partial mastectomy depends on the size and location of the tumor, among other factors.

Most women should be able to function after going home and can often return to their regular activities within 2 weeks. Some women may need help at home depending on how extensive their surgery was. Ask a member of your health care team to show you how to care for your surgery site and affected arm.

Surgery to remove cancer or other abnormal tissue from the breast and some normal tissue around it, but not the breast itself. Some lymph nodes under the arm may be removed for biopsy. Part of the chest wall lining may also be removed if the cancer is near it.

Partial mastectomies, or breast-conserving surgeries, remove cancerous cells within the breast tissue but don't remove the entire breast. They are typically same-day surgeries with shorter recovery periods and can sometimes include breast reconstruction surgery during the mastectomy surgery.

You will generally stay overnight in the hospital after your mastectomy. You may stay longer if it is medically necessary.
